The custom of granting and using coats of arms originated in Europe during the early Middle Ages, initially as a means of identification on the battlefield, but also as a symbol of status, power and legacy.

Relationship of the heraldic shield with the surname Passerotti

The connection between the heraldic shield and Passerotti is intriguing and full of mystery. Initially, coats of arms were awarded to specific individuals, not an entire family, and were related to the individual who had obtained them for their achievements, bravery, or social status. As time passed, the Passerotti crest became hereditary, becoming a distinctive symbol of the family lineage and becoming closely associated with the surname Passerotti.
